This commit applies the new canonical formatting style using `clang-format` with custom settings (notably 4-space indentation), as part of our shift toward automated formatting normalization. ⚠️ No functional changes are included — only whitespace and layout modifications as produced by `clang-format`. This change is part of the formatting modernization strategy discussed in: https://github.com/rsyslog/rsyslog/issues/5747 Key context: - Formatting is now treated as a disposable view, normalized via tooling. - The `.clang-format` file defines the canonical style. - A fixup script (`devtools/format-code.sh`) handles remaining edge cases. - Formatting commits are added to `.git-blame-ignore-revs` to reduce noise. - Developers remain free to format code however they prefer locally.

/* generate an input file suitable for use by the testbench
|
|
* Copyright (C) 2018-2022 by Rainer Gerhards and Adiscon GmbH.
|
|
* Copyright (C) 2016-2018 by Pascal Withopf and Adiscon GmbH.
|
|
*
|
|
* usage: ./inputfilegen num-lines > file
|
|
* -m number of messages
|
|
* -i start number of message
|
|
* -d extra data to add (all 'X' after the msgnum)
|
|
* -s size of file to generate
|
|
* cannot be used together with -m
|
|
* size may be slightly smaller in order to be able to write
|
|
* the last complete line.
|
|
* -M "message count file" - contains number of messages to be written
|
|
* This is especially useful with -s, as the testbench otherwise does
|
|
* not know how to do a seq_check. To keep things flexible, can also be
|
|
* used with -m (this may aid testbench framework generalization).
|
|
* -f outputfile
|
|
* Permits to write data to file "outputfile" instead of stdout. Also
|
|
* enables support for SIGHUP.
|
|
* -S sleep time
|
|
* ms to sleep between sending message bulks (bulks size given by -B)
|
|
* -B number of messages in bulk
|
|
* number of messages to send without sleeping as specified in -S.
|
|
* IGNORED IF -S is not also given!
|
|
* Part of rsyslog, licensed under ASL 2.0
|
|
*/
